Rosalind Cummings-Yeates
Freelance Writer/Arts Critic

Qualifications Summary:

Dynamic, accomplished, writer and arts critic with extensive experience creating an array of feature articles, profiles, reviews, biographies, press releases and collateral materials. Finely-crafted skills include in-depth researching, interviewing, and ability to meet tight deadlines while targeting story ideas to specific audiences.

Professional Experience:

1992 to present: Freelance Writer
Develop, research and write effective articles for local, national, Internet and International publications. Provide key ideas and copy to editors for specifically targeted columns and series. Writing credits include: Chicago Tribune, Yoga Journal, Brides, Hemispheres, Where, MSN, Chicago Reader Home & Away, Chicago Magazine, Salon Magazine, Rough Guide to Women Travel, Pathfinders Travel, WkndTrips, Chicago Sun-Times, De Paul Magazine, Not For Tourists Guide to Chicago, Launch.com, and Mojo (British).

Staff Writer Positions:

  • 2008-present, Kirkus Discoveries:
    Book reviewer for national trade journal that supplies advance reviews to libraries, agents and bookstores.
  • 2007-present, Ebonyjet.com:
    Arts and culture critic for national website. Write features and reviews about indie musicians, artists and culturally significant travel destinations.
  • 2002-present, Illinois Entertainer: columnist and music critic for regional monthly. Write "Foreign Exchange," a monthly column focusing on global music, with an emphasis on African, Caribbean and Latin music. Review new album releases.
  • 2003-2004, Match.Com: feature writer for national website, provide stories about relationships and dating for singles.

1999-present, Adjunct Journalism Professor, Columbia College Chicago

Teach courses in the magazine department, including Magazine Article Writing and Writing Reviews and Criticism. Awarded grant to create an elective course, Hip Hop Culture & Criticism, for students interested in writing about hip hop music and youth culture.

1990-1992, Media Director, March of Dimes Birth Defects Foundation, Chicago

Wrote press releases, newsletters and brochure copy. Acted as media liaison.

Education:

  • M.S., Journalism, Roosevelt University, Chicago, IL May 1991
  • B.S., Communications, Illinois State University, Normal, IL May 1986

Professional Affiliations:

  • Society of Professional Journalists
  • National Writers Union
